Intoxication Manslaughter

Texas Lawyer Defending People Accused of Serious DWI Crimes

Under the Texas Penal Code, intoxication manslaughter is an offense that occurs when a person operates a motor vehicle while intoxicated and, while doing so, accidentally or mistakenly kills someone else. Intoxication manslaughter is a felony of the second degree and should be handled by a well-qualified attorney. In an intoxication manslaughter case, the prosecution must prove that the person charged was intoxicated, that they operated a motor vehicle at the time and that the driving caused a death. It does not matter that the person never intended to hurt anyone or, in legal terms, that he or she lacked the “mens rea” to hurt anyone.
